The disease caused by the bacterium Clostridium tetani is:
A. Gangrene
B. Leprosy
C. Tetanus
D. Botulism
Answer: Option C
Solution (By JKExamLibrary)
Tetanus (lockjaw) is caused by a neurotoxin produced by Clostridium tetani, which enters through wounds and causes painful muscle spasms. Botulism is C. botulinum, gas gangrene C. perfringens, leprosy M. leprae.

Mendel's Law of Segregation states that:
A. During gamete formation, the two alleles for each gene separate from each other
B. Traits are blended in the offspring
C. Dominant traits are more common in the population
D. Alleles of different genes assort independently

Correct Answer: Option A


Explanation:
The Law of Segregation (Mendel's First Law) states that an organism possesses two alleles for each trait, and these alleles separate (segregate) during the formation of gametes (meiosis). Each gamete receives only one allele. This explains why a recessive trait can disappear in the F1 generation but reappear in the F2 generation.

In molecular biology, the 'Wobble hypothesis' explains the flexibility in base pairing between the:
A. Second base of the codon and the second base of the anticodon
B. First base of the codon and the first base of the anticodon
C. DNA template and the newly synthesized mRNA
D. Third base of the codon and the first base of the anticodon

Correct Answer: Option D


Explanation:
The Wobble hypothesis, proposed by Francis Crick, explains the degeneracy of the genetic code. It states that the base pairing rules (A-U, G-C) are strictly followed for the first two bases of the mRNA codon, but the third base of the codon (the 3' end) can form non-standard or 'wobble' base pairs with the first base of the tRNA anticodon (the 5' end). This allows a single tRNA molecule to recognize and bind to more than one synonymous codon.

The layer of the skin that contains blood vessels, nerves, and hair follicles is the:
A. Dermis
B. Hypodermis
C. Stratum corneum
D. Epidermis

Correct Answer: Option A


Explanation:
The dermis, lying beneath the epidermis, is a connective tissue layer containing collagen and elastin fibers, blood vessels, nerve endings, sweat glands, hair follicles, and sebaceous glands. The epidermis is the outermost protective layer, the hypodermis is subcutaneous fat, and the stratum corneum is the outermost part of the epidermis.
